feeling baaby move
Im reading the post about feeling the baby kick and am getting myself worried. I am 21 weeks and while I feel like its the baby moving, I don't know that it is a definied kick and you cant feel it from the outside. Could that mean something is wrong. DH has not felt the baby at all and honestly I don't feel it all the time mostly in the morning or at night. ything is as I am typing this just felt a weird sensation!! My baby also seems very low so not sure if that means anything

Re: feeling baaby move
I think it depends on the position of the baby. If they are kicking in, towards your back, you're not going to feel it. You will feel movement, but not strong kicks.
With DD sometimes I feel like she's trying to get out thru my belly button. Others I just feel her kind of rolling around. It all depends on how they are in your belly.
